Launched in May last year to implement the recommendations of the Russell Commission, v's mission is to inspire a million more young volunteers aged 16 to 25 in England. A key element of the commission's recommendations was the creation of a National Youth Volunteering Programme within a framework to improve the quality, quantity and diversity of volunteering.
As part of the comprehensive development process, The NYA and Red Foundation will be supporting v by hosting and facilitating some blue-sky thinking through qualitative round-table discussions.
These round-table talks are part of an integrated development process which further expands the initial research and outputs from the Russell Commission.
